FreeBSD Графічна заставка під час завантаження операційної системи

Процес завантаження FreeBSD можна зробити таким же красивим як Microsoft Windows, замінивши сумні діагностичні повідомлення симпатичною графічною заставкою. Додавання графічної заставки досить докладно описано у пункті Configuring Boot Time Splash Screens FreeBSD Handbook, проте відповідних інструкцій поки що немає у Посібнику FreeBSD українською мовою. Ця нотатка є моєю українськомовною інтерпретацією зазначеного вище пункту FreeBSD Handbook.

Призначення графічної заставки

Графічна заставка при завантаженні операційної системи FreeBSD виглядає набагато привабливішою за стандартні повідомлення про хід завантаження. Вона починає відображатися на початку завантаження ядра і залишається на екрані до появи запрошення консольного входу в систему або екрана входу в систему, що надається тим або іншим менеджером дисплеїв. Використання графічної заставки в консольному середовищі дозволяє приховати всі повідомлення, що відображаються до появи запрошення входу в систему, а за наявності віконної системи X11 і будь-якого менеджера дисплеїв привести початкове завантаження FreeBSD до вигляду, звичному користувачам Microsoft Windows та інших операційних систем, ні як не пов'язаних із сімейством Linux/Unix.

Можливості графічної заставки

Використання графічної заставки

Для використання вибраного зображення з роздільною здатністю не більше 320×200 пікселів у ролі графічної заставки необхідно додати до файлу /boot/loader.conf наступні рядки (врахуйте, що вибране зображення обов'язково має розміщуватись у розділі / ):

Якщо роздільна здатність зображення перевищує 320×200 пікселів, слід додати у файл /etc/loader.conf рядок активізації підтримки VESA:

Представлені вище рядки передбачають використання файлу у форматі BMP як графічної заставки. Для файлів у форматі PCX їх слід трохи змінити (не забувши додати рядок активізації підтримки VESA для зображень з роздільною здатністю більше 320×200 пікселів):

Імена файлів, що містять графічні заставки, не обмежені значеннями, згаданими у наведених вище прикладах. Можна використовувати файли у форматі BMP або PCX, які мають імена будь-якої довжини, наприклад splash_640x400.bmp або blue_wave.pcx . Ви можете змінити й інші опції, доступні у файлі loader.conf, наприклад, відключити меню початкового завантаження FreeBSD за допомогою присвоєння значення YES опції bestie_disable або змінити задане за замовчуванням слово FreeBSD праворуч від пунктів меню початкового завантаження на кольоровий логотип FreeBSD за допомогою надання значення bestie опції loader_logo і т.д. і т.п., відповідно до власних смаків та потреб.

Висновок